The Ancillary Revenues Analyst - Air is responsible for analyzing the performance of air related ancillary sales and identifying opportunities to increase revenues by adjusting existing products and/or proposing new products. This position reports to the Manager Ancillary Revenues - Air.

**Responsibilities**:

- Develop reporting metrics to track Air Ancillary performance and report on progress.
- Analyze sales data to identify opportunities to grow air ancillary revenues by adjusting pricing strategy for products such as, but not limited to, seats, bags, and upgrades.
- Provide timely post audits of tactical ancillary offers to improve future performance.
- Provide analysis in concert with CRM to develop relevant and revenue positive customer centric post purchase ancillary offers.
- Analyze point of sale data to recommend changes to product offering / pricing at each various customer touch points.
- Analyze ancillary usage within fare brands and make recommendations on how to adjust ancillary mix between fare brands to match customer demands and generate up sell opportunities.
- Analyze premium cabin usage and provide recommendations to limit seat spoilage by adjusting Last minute upgrade prices.
- Work closely with the Fare Implementation, Merchandizing and Revenue Management team to ensure distribution of ancillaries is in line with pricing objectives.
- Work in collaboration with various teams, Marketing, eCommence, to align and initiate various campaigns, changes to the web, A&B testing.
- Work with partner airlines where appropriate to analyze ancillary sales between carriers.
- Keep abreast of competitive changes and industry developments to capitalize on opportunities to grow tariff related Ancillary Revenues.
- Stay abreast of Legal and regulatory requirements as they pertain to the sale of Ancillaries.
- Liaise with various stakeholders within Air Canada to ensure the development of ancillary products remain consistent with our overall customer value proposition and commercial objectives.
